Barclays Premier League - Saturday 11 February 2012 - RESULTS

Old Trafford (Full time)
Man Utd - 2 (48/50 W Rooney)
Liverpool - 1 (80 L Suarez)

Ewood Park (Full time)
Blackburn - 3 (15 A Yakubu, 23 S Nzonzi, 46 N Onuoha (og))
QPR - 2 (71 J Mackie, 90 J Mackie)

Reebok Stadium (Full time)
Bolton - 1 (67 M Davies)
Wigan - 2 (43 G Caldwell, 76 J McArthur)

Goodison Park (Full time)
Everton - 2 (5 S Pienaar, 71 D Sracqualursi)
Chelsea - 0

Craven Cottage (Full time)
Fulham - 2 (16 P Pogrebnyak, T Sorensen (og))
Stoke - 1 (78 R Shawcross)

Stadium of Light (Full time)
Sunderland - 1 (70 J McClean)
Arsenal - 2 (75 A Ramsey, 91 T Henry)

Liberty Stadium (Full time)
Swansea - 2 (23 D Graham, 87 D Graham (pen))
Norwich - 3 (47 G Holt, 51 A Pilkington, 63 G Holt)

White Hart Lane (Full time)
Tottenham - 5 (4 B Assaou-Ekotto, 6 L Saha, 20 L Saha, 34 N Kranjcar, 64 E Adebayor)
Newcastle - 0
